Holiday Seafood Spread
A creamy, flavorful seafood spread perfect for holiday gatherings, combining crabmeat, cream cheese, and tangy Thousand Island dressing, served with crackers or vegetables.
Ingredients
Instructions
- Combine cream cheese and Thousand Island dressing in a bowl.
- Add chopped garlic, drained crabmeat, green onion, salt, and pepper.
- Mix well until all ingredients are evenly incorporated.
- Chill in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our.
- Serve with crackers or vegetables.
Tips & Substitutions
For a creamier texture, let the cream cheese soften at room temperature before mixing. If you want a bit more zing, consider adding a teaspoon of lemon juice or a splash of Worcestershire sauce. For those who prefer a lighter option, Greek yogurt can substitute for some or all of the cream cheese. This spread is also versatile; feel free to mix in some diced bell peppers or a hint of hot sauce.

Storage &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. If the spread thickens, simply stir in a little milk or additional Thousand Island dressing to regain the desired consistency. Avoid freezing, as the texture can change once thawed.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use fresh crab instead of canned?
Absolutely! Fresh crabmeat will give your spread a delightful taste and texture. Just ensure it's properly cooked and flaked before adding it to the mix. This makes it even more special for holiday gatherings.
How can I make this spread spicier?
To add some heat, mix in a few dashes of hot sauce or cayenne pepper to taste. Alternatively, you could fold in some diced jalapeños for a fresh kick. This can elevate the flavor profile significantly.
Is there a way to make this vegetarian?
Yes, you can easily make a vegetarian version by omitting the crabmeat and replacing it with finely chopped artichokes or mushrooms. This creates a rich and flavorful spread that still maintains a creamy texture.
